George Strait part of Hurricane Harvey recovery campaign
Country star George Strait is leading a new tourism campaign for a South Texas community that was hard-hit by Hurricane Harvey. Officials with the Rockport-Fulton Chamber of Commerce say Strait is participating free of charge. Strait is part of a radio and TV campaign called "Find Yourself in Rockport-Fulton." He says the coastal area is one of his favorite places and encourages tourists to return to the area, which hit by the hurricane in August.

Mel Tillis, country music star known as 'Stutterin' Boy,' dead at 85
Respiratory failure was the suspected cause, but the singer had suffered from intestinal issues since early 2016. A member of the Country Music Hall of Fame and the Grand Ole Opry, Tillis recorded more than 60 albums and penned a string of hits for stars such as Kenny Rogers, George Strait and Ricky Skaggs. Born Lonnie Melvin Tillis in Florida, he became one of the most sought-after Nashville songwriters of the 1960s and 1970s.

Country music star Mel Tillis dies aged 85
Mel Tillis, an American country music legend who wrote more than 1,000 songs, has died at age 85. Mr Tillis, who has struggled with intestinal issues since 2016, died at the Munroe Regional Medical Centre in Florida after a “lengthy struggle to regain his health,” his publicist said. The suspected cause of death was respiratory failure.

Strait, Lambert lead winners at Academy of Country Music awards
By Robert Galbraith LAS VEGAS (Reuters) - Country music veteran George Strait and singer Miranda Lambert led the winners at the 49th Academy of Country Music awards, while the genre's biggest names, including Blake Shelton, Lady Antebellum, Eric Church and Keith Urban, sang their hits. Strait, 61, won the night's top prize of Entertainer of the Year, beating out Lambert, Luke Bryan, Blake Shelton and Taylor Swift.

Lambert, McGraw score seven nods at Academy of Country Music Awards
(Reuters) - Country singers Miranda Lambert and Tim McGraw led the nominations for the Academy of Country Music Awards on Wednesday with seven nods apiece, and Australian singer Keith Urban followed with six nominations. Lambert joins her husband Blake Shelton, George Strait, country-pop starlet Taylor Swift and last year's winner Luke Bryan for the entertainer of the year award, the most coveted honour at the annual ACM ceremony, scheduled to be held this year on April 6 in Las Vegas.

George Strait Beats Taylor Swift To Top Award
George Strait has picked up the top honour at this year's Country Music Association awards. The veteran star, who is midway through his Cowboy Rides Away farewell tour, won his third entertainer of the year award in his long, distinguished career - his first since 1990.

George Strait, Blake Shelton big winners at country music awards
By Vernell Hackett NASHVILLE, Tennessee (Reuters) - George Strait won the coveted entertainer of the year prize at the Country Music Association awards on Wednesday, while Blake Shelton took home the album of the year and male vocalist of the year awards. Strait, 61, won the top prize for the third time and for the first time since 1990. Strait, who has said he will retire from touring next year, has won 17 CMA awards.
